    “…The route was repeated 19 times covering different seasons during either morning or evening rush hours. The highest particle concentrations were found on the state railway, followed by the bus, the BTS Skytrain and the MRT underground with measured peaks of 350,000, 330,000, 33,000 and 9000 cm(−3), respectively, though particle numbers over 100,000 cm(−3) may be an underestimation due to undercounting in the instrument. …”
